Cheaper Targets than anything mentioned and with no cleanup required.
- Take one appropriate scrap piece of wooden 2x4.
- Saw a .25 inch deep kerf in the center of it lengthways on the wide surface (appropriately wide enough for the next step).
- Buy a box of the cheapest soda crackers that Wal-mart sells ( you get a couple of hundred targets for about a dollar) and stand them on edge in the kerf.
- When struck they disappear in a puff of cracker dust...
- and when you are finished, the local birds clean up the mess... what more could you ask for in a target?
P.S. you should use appropriate target shooting skills to avoid hitting the wooden cracker perch... and even if you do it was only scrap wood. [img]biggrin.gif[/img]
Water ballons suspended by a string can also give a good visual when struck...
